In article <lawa-1409941257440001 at pc0519.ri.afrc.ac.uk>, lawa at bbsrc.ac.uk wrote:

> Is anyone using MacX or eXodus on their Macintoshes? Would you care to
> comment on the usability of the systems?
> 
> Thanks in advance for your comments

I use MacX on occasion. It works fine, except for one significant problem:
when one is performing operations that would normally drag an "outline" of
an object, analagous to dragging icons around in the Finder, the outline
is not visible on the Mac. This problem has made certain applications,
like UIMX, pretty much unusable.

However, everything else works fine, if a bit slowly on the graphics end
of things.
